Mechanical Seal Parts Market Dynamics by Component Type (2018–2025)

This line chart illustrates a hypothetical trajectory of key mechanical seal component installations from 2018 through 2025, shown in thousands of units. The dataset highlights four component categories: Shaft Seals, O-Rings, Bellows, and Gland Packing. Shaft Seals show steady growth, reflecting increased adoption driven by performance improvements and broader adoption in centrifugal pumps and rotating equipment. O-Rings demonstrate moderate, consistent growth, representing their continued role as cost-effective sealing solutions in secondary and maintenance applications. Bellows exhibit accelerating growth, which signals expanding use in niche markets where flexibility and zero-emission sealing are prioritized, such as high-performance rotating systems and environmental compliance upgrades. Conversely, Gland Packing displays a declining trend, consistent with an industry-wide migration from traditional packing toward lower-leakage mechanical seals and retrofitting initiatives to reduce maintenance frequency and fugitive emissions. The chart emphasizes the diverging fortunes of conventional and advanced sealing technologies: components designed for enhanced sealing performance and lower environmental impact gain share, while older, maintenance-intensive options decline.
